Implementing a Challenge-Based Learning Curriculum at the Alborada School

Abstract

Unidad Educativa Particular Alborada is a K-12 private school in Cuenca, Ecuador, which challenges students to develop a greater understanding of the world. Challenge-Based Learning (CBL) is an adaptive learning framework, encouraging students to solve real-world problems and integrating High-Impact Teaching (HIT). We piloted a CBL curriculum for 4th, 5th, and 6th grade students. We assessed both teacher and student attitudes to our CBL lessons examining the feasibility of continuing to teach it. Also, we provided sample CBL lesson plans and a set of recommendations for the Alborada faculty in regards to implementing CBL
